📤 How to Upload Files
- Select any cell in your spreadsheet
- Click Extensions → UpSheet Pro → Upload Files
- Drag & drop files or click to browse
- Wait for upload to complete
- Done! Your file is now attached to the cell
📋 How to View Attachments
- Select a cell with the 📎 icon or yellow background
- Click Extensions → UpSheet Pro → View Attachments
- Click on any file to open it in Google Drive
🔍 How to Search Files
- Click Extensions → UpSheet Pro → Search Attachments
- Type your search term
- Results show all matching files across the spreadsheet
- Click on a result to navigate to that cell
⚡ Using Quick Access Sidebar
- Click Extensions → UpSheet Pro → Quick Access
- The sidebar provides fast access to common functions
- Upload, view, and search without opening menus

Where are my files stored?
All files are stored in YOUR Google Drive, in a folder called "UpSheetPro_[SpreadsheetName]". We never store your files on our servers. You maintain full ownership and control.
What file types can I upload?
You can upload any file type that Google Drive supports, including documents, images, PDFs, videos, zip files, and more. Maximum file size depends on your subscription plan.
What happens to my files if I uninstall UpSheet Pro?
Your files remain safely in your Google Drive. Uninstalling UpSheet Pro does not delete your files. You can still access them directly from Google Drive.
Can multiple people use UpSheet Pro on the same spreadsheet?
Yes! UpSheet Pro works with shared spreadsheets. Each user with edit access can upload and view files. Admin features are restricted to spreadsheet owners and designated admins.
What is Table Mode vs Simple Mode?
Table Mode (Recommended): Files are attached to data rows using unique Row IDs. This means files stay with the correct row even after sorting or filtering.
Simple Mode: Files are attached to specific cell locations (e.g., B5). If you sort or filter, files may appear to be in the wrong row.

How do I become an admin?
The first person to set up UpSheet Pro on a spreadsheet automatically becomes the primary admin. Admins can add other admins through Extensions → UpSheet Pro → Manage Admins.
Why do I see "Permission Required" error?
This happens when UpSheet Pro needs to refresh its permissions. To fix:
1. Refresh the page (Ctrl+F5)
2. Click Extensions → UpSheet Pro → Re-authorize
3. Follow the prompts to grant permissions
